Transaction 7aa90de5ef3c2e22fff2b371faa28cf88fab4c7e5bb100010dc98f25b6b9bcb2

20 Input
2 Outputs
  • 7aa90de5ef3c2e22fff2b371faa28cf88fab4c7e5bb100010dc98f25b6b9bcb2:0
  • value  14627840
    address  3KKVffKCVpkzF3suDrC6bvsHcm67ojT6UB
  • 7aa90de5ef3c2e22fff2b371faa28cf88fab4c7e5bb100010dc98f25b6b9bcb2:1
  • value  285880000
    address  1A56cvbTPvMejVwLcK3yBQh8EytBt4SEHC